Aluminium-magnesium materials
No steel screws/bolts may be used due to the threat of electrochemical corrosion.
A magnesium crankcase requires aluminium screws/bolts exclusively.
Aluminium screws/bolts must be replaced each time they are released.
Aluminium screws/bolts are permitted with and without colour coding (blue).
For reliable identification:
Aluminium screws/bolts are not magnetic.
Jointing torque and angle of rotation must be observed without fail (risk of damage).

Supporting transmission:
Support transmission with special tools 23 4 050, 00 2 030. Secure transmission to mounting with tensioning strap (1). Tasks are described in Transmission bracket. After completion of work, check transmission oil level.
Crank engine at vibration damper in direction of rotation until screw (1) is visible in opening. Release all screws of torque converter with special tool 24 1 110. Crank engine further and release remaining 5 bolts. Tightening torque 24 40 1AZ.
Release screws. Installation: Observe screw fastening sequence without fail. Tightening torque, steel screws 24 00 1AZ. Aluminium screws must be replaced. Tightening torque and angle of rotation, aluminium screws/bolts 24 00 2AZ.
Installation: Tighten down screws/bolts to specified torque. Secure rotation angle of special tool 00 9 120 with magnet 00 9 130 to underbody and screw down blue aluminium screws/bolts in accordance with angle of rotation. Angle of rotation 24 00 2AZ.
Installation: Bore hole (1) of drive plate must be accessible from opening on engine oil sump. Check dowel sleeves (2...3) for correct seating. Replace damaged dowel sleeves.
Installation: Rotate torque converter until bore in torque converter is flush with bore in driving disc. Flange automatic transmission to engine.
